Decentralized Exchange (DEX)

A decentralized exchange or DEX is a cryptocurrency exchange where users can buy or sell digital assets in a peer-to-peer format without the intervention of a central authority or intermediary. A DEX offers a P2P marketplace for crypto traders to conduct trades without giving up control over their private keys or ownership of crypto assets.


Decentralized exchanges are powered by smart contracts, letting buyers and sellers of cryptocurrencies interact directly. Most DEXs are non-custodial, not needing access to the private keys of their users’ crypto wallets. Crypto decentralized exchanges offer faster access as they do not have KYC norms to register and start trading, unlike centralized crypto exchanges.
